校招刷题群
高效刷题 迎战校招
校招精选试题
近年面笔经面经群内分享
Java刷题群 前端刷题群 产品运营群
首页 > 数据结构 > 哈希Hash
题目

执行()操作时,需要使用队列做辅助存储空间

A.查找哈希(Hash)表

B.广度优先搜索网

C.前序(根)遍历二叉树

D.深度优先搜索网

解答

正确答案是 B

深度优先搜索和谦虚二叉遍历都类似图的深度遍历,都借助栈的数据结构;
广度优先相关的借助了队列的数据结构,类似图的层序遍历。所以选B。
C 3条回复 评论
木木疋12

队列的特点是先进先出,在做广度优先搜索的时候,满足这个特点。

发表于 2018-10-11 19:29:28
0 0
真的太傻

数的先序遍历,如果采用非递归方式的话,需要用栈作为辅助空间的。
为什么不选c呢?

发表于 2018-10-11 19:29:11
0 0
幸运鹅er

深搜借助栈 广搜借助队

发表于 2018-10-11 19:28:51
0 0